💰 3. Your Earning Limit Depends Only on Your Skills
In a job, your salary is fixed no matter how hard you work. But in freelancing — the more you learn, the more you earn.

A beginner designer might earn ₹20,000/month, while an expert earns ₹2,00,000+. The difference? Just skills and consistency.
🌍 4. The Global Market Is Just a Laptop Away
You don’t need a visa to work with clients across the world. All you need is a laptop and an internet connection.
You could be in India, working for clients in the USA, UK, or Australia — and getting paid in dollars.
